Cable and Case Recommendations:
The included sync cable is about 19.5 inches from tip to tip. My CPU is on the floor and that short a cable didn't allow me to put the GPS on the desk. The first map sync took over 3 hours on my sluggish connection so having the new GPS sitting on an open desk drawer was not appreciated. There is only a car-jack for charging. I would recommend a longer USB to mini-B cable that can be plugged into the PC for syncing but also into a USB wall charger plug that I already use for my ereaders and cell phone.
After one misstep, I ended up buying a bit bulkier Eddie Bauer case EBWAXG-BLK-000. It zips a bit tight on the corners but because the full zipper length runs half way around the case, it is usable. There is room for the cables in a zip compartment on the other side, a stretchable mesh pocket on the outside, with a convenient wide wrist strap. It is more bulky than a nice slim case, but it is not as large as some more expensive cases, especially some of the hard shell. It did NOT fit in two other cases that said they fit "most" 5 inch devices, one was a Garmin sleeve case Model 010-11793-00 the fit was so tight that my device turned on a couple times when inserted/removed. The Swiss Gear model GA-6315006F00 was also too tight and only zipped along the top. To get the fit right, I ended up in a store. I learned on a product like this, the "interior" measurements online do not necessarily reflect reality when faced with the actual product.

So far so good
|
|
Posted .
This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.
I have four of these units and have found them reliable. They display the time, route and time to destination. Traffic due to gridlock is not accounted for. The units have fallen off the windshield when the suction cup loosens, but they haven't broken. You update the unit through a computer.
Speed limits on I95 off in some places (by 5 MPH too low) and occasionally it takes you to a store that no longer exists. For some reason the unit will take you the long way, but it still gets you there. Takes some worry out of getting lost.
Best thing is the unit displays the speed limit and your speed. In Florida, where the police focus on speed traps, this is a great addition.
Nice unit, fair price.

Good Basic Unit
|
|
Posted .
This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.
The price is quite low and features approach those of a much more loaded Nuvi 2460 that I own. Basically, the same features minus traffic alert and wall plug charger. I think the charger issue could become a big deal in the future as the battery ages and one tries to do map updates. The updates can be time consuming and I notice that on my 2460 the charge does not last long. But I have the charger so no problem. I suggest either getting a more feature filled unit (with charger) or buy a separate charger from Garmin. But come to think of it, the traffic feature on the 2460 is really cool and it has saved my bacon a number of times. Hey! What the heck, spend the extra bucks, but if you don't want to the 52LM should still get you nicely to Grandma's house.
